本文目录导读:
在信息化时代,数据库作为存储和管理大量数据的基石,已经成为各类组织和个人不可或缺的部分,数据库关系图(Database Relationship Diagram,简称ER图)作为数据库设计中的重要工具,能够帮助我们直观地理解数据库的结构和关系,本文将深入解析数据库关系图的概念、作用以及绘制方法,帮助读者更好地掌握这一重要的数据库设计工具。
图片来源于网络,如有侵权联系删除
数据库关系图的概念
数据库关系图是一种图形化的表示方法,用于描述数据库中实体、属性和它们之间关系的模型,它以图形的形式展现了数据库的各个组成部分及其相互关系,使得数据库的设计和实现更加清晰、直观。
数据库关系图的作用
1、描述数据库结构:数据库关系图能够清晰地展示数据库中的实体、属性和关系,帮助设计者全面了解数据库的整体结构。
2、便于交流与沟通:通过图形化的表示,数据库关系图能够有效地将设计思路传递给团队成员,促进沟通与协作。
3、简化数据库设计:借助数据库关系图,设计者可以快速构建数据库模型,降低设计难度。
4、优化数据库性能:通过分析数据库关系图,设计者可以优化数据库结构,提高数据库的性能。
5、维护数据库:数据库关系图有助于设计者理解数据库结构,便于后续的维护和升级。
图片来源于网络,如有侵权联系删除
数据库关系图的绘制方法
1、确定实体:需要识别出数据库中的实体,即具有独立存在的数据对象,一个企业的人力资源管理系统中的实体可能包括员工、部门、职位等。
2、确定属性:实体具有一些属性,用于描述实体的特征,员工实体的属性可能包括姓名、年龄、性别等。
3、确定关系:实体之间的关系是数据库设计中的关键部分,实体之间的关系可以分为一对一、一对多、多对多三种类型。
4、绘制图形:根据上述步骤,使用数据库关系图的标准符号绘制图形,实体用矩形表示,属性用椭圆形表示,关系用菱形表示。
5、添加约束:在数据库关系图中,还需要添加一些约束条件,如主键、外键、唯一性等,以确保数据库的完整性和一致性。
数据库关系图的应用场景
1、数据库设计:在数据库设计阶段,数据库关系图是必不可少的工具,有助于设计者构建合理的数据库模型。
图片来源于网络,如有侵权联系删除
2、数据库开发:在数据库开发过程中,数据库关系图可以帮助开发人员更好地理解数据库结构,提高开发效率。
3、数据库维护:数据库关系图有助于数据库管理员维护数据库,及时发现和解决问题。
4、数据库培训:数据库关系图是数据库培训中的常用工具,有助于学员快速掌握数据库设计方法。
数据库关系图是数据库设计、开发、维护和培训中不可或缺的工具,通过深入了解数据库关系图的概念、作用和绘制方法,我们能够更好地运用这一工具,提高数据库设计的质量和效率。
标签: #数据库关系图是什么
评论列表